In this heartfelt and inspiring conversation, Catherine Curry-Williams shares how she turned personal grief into a lifelong mission of empowerment and social change. As the founder of She Angels Foundation and author of Philanthropy on a Shoestring, Catherine proves you don’t need millions to make a difference—you just need purpose, community, and heart.
We explore the power of collective giving, the impact of grassroots organizations, and the magic of manifesting big dreams (like delivering a TED Talk) through vision boards and aligned action. This episode is a powerful reminder that healing, giving, and growth are deeply connected—and that your story truly matters.
